What you will do
This is your opportunity to make a contribution to the world around you, to add real value to our customers, and to help us deliver solutions that will have a lasting impact. 

Fire Alarm Systems Responder assists with the monitoring, basic inspection, and initial response to fire alarm events. This role is essential in ensuring safety systems are functioning and coordinate next actions.
 
Our extensive training program includes on the job training online courses and instructor led certification courses by manufacturer. 

 

How you will do it 

This skilled position involves troubling shooting and repairing installed systems. Including panel repair/reset, device replacement/repair, resolving low voltage circuit troubles and system testing. 

Organize and effectively utilize technical resources, information, material, and support to assure efficient execution of all assigned tasks. 

Candidate must possess excellent written/verbal communication and outstanding customer service skills. 

Experience with fire alarm systems.

Complete and submit all required task-related, activity, productivity, and other documentation in a timely manner. 

Third shift and on call hours work required.

What we look for 

Required 

  • High school diploma or equivalent required.  

  • Knowledge of Fire alarm systems.

  • Must be able to interpret blueprints, diagrams, and specifications. 

  • A good working knowledge of computers is necessary. 

  • Ability to follow verbal and written instructions.  

  • Capable of performing physical labor to include carrying and moving equipment and tools up to 50-70 lbs. Able to work in unusual and sometimes difficult position such as climbing ladders, scaffolding and high lift equipment up to 40 feet, working within ducts, crawl spaces, above ceilings, etc 

  • Third shift and on call hours work required. 

  • Demonstrate a high level of customer service.  

  • Ability to adhere to, implement, and follow safety guidelines and procedures at all times.  

  • Strong organizational skills, positive attitude, and ability to learn quickly.  

  • Possess a valid driver’s license and driving record that meets company requirements.  

  • Retain any licenses that are required by National, State and Local codes.
